Hedge Removal Service in Rockwall, TX
Hedge removal services involve the careful trimming, cutting, or complete removal of hedges and shrubs to improve the appearance and safety of residential properties.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including removing overgrown or damaged hedges, clearing space for new landscaping, or maintaining a tidy yard. Homeowners often request hedge removal to enhance curb appeal, prevent damage to structures from overgrown branches, or eliminate plants that no longer serve their landscaping needs.
Before requesting hedge removal,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the service includes stump removal or debris cleanup. It’s also helpful to consider the type and size of the hedges, as different species and heights may require specific techniques or equipment.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with the property's needs and results in a clean, well-maintained outdoor space.

Common Hedge Removal Service Jobs
Hedge removal involves safely cutting back or completely removing overgrown or unwanted hedges.
Shrub clearance focuses on removing dense or invasive shrubbery to improve yard visibility and access.
Property cleanup includes the disposal of trimmed hedge debris to keep the landscape tidy.
Hedge thinning reduces hedge density to promote healthier growth and better sunlight penetration.
Fence line clearing removes encroaching hedges that interfere with property boundaries or structures.
Storm damage removal clears fallen or damaged hedges after severe weather events.
Hedge Removal Service Questions
What is hedge removal service? Hedge removal involves safely cutting and removing overgrown or unwanted hedges to improve property appearance and accessibility.
Why should homeowners consider hedge removal? Removing old or unruly hedges can enhance curb appeal, increase sunlight, and make yard maintenance easier.
What types of hedges are typically removed? Commonly removed hedges include evergreen, deciduous, and shrub varieties that no longer serve the landscape or safety needs.
Is professional hedge removal necessary? Professional services ensure safe, efficient removal and cleanup, especially for large or complex hedge projects.
